Steak Fajitas

These steak fajitas are a vibrant and flavorful dish that combines tender marinated steak with sautéed bell peppers and onions, perfect for a late-night protein boost. Served in warm tortillas, they are both satisfying and easy to prepare.

Ingredients

  • Sirloin steak - 300 grams
  • Bell peppers (mixed colors) - 150 grams
  • Red onion - 100 grams
  • Olive oil - 2 tablespoons
  • Lime juice - 1 tablespoon
  • Garlic powder - 1 teaspoon
  • Cumin - 1 teaspoon
  • Chili powder - 1 teaspoon
  • Salt - 1/2 teaspoon
  • Black pepper - 1/4 teaspoon
  • Whole wheat tortillas - 4 pieces
  • Fresh cilantro (for garnish) - 10 grams

Steps

  1. Slice the sirloin steak into thin strips across the grain.
  2. In a bowl, mix olive oil, lime juice, garlic powder, cumin, chili powder, salt, and black pepper to create a marinade.
  3. Add the steak strips to the marinade, coating them well. Let them marinate for at least 10 minutes.
  4. While the steak is marinating, slice the bell peppers and red onion into thin strips.
  5. Heat a large skillet over medium-high heat and add a tablespoon of olive oil.
  6. Once the oil is hot, add the marinated steak strips to the skillet and cook for 4-5 minutes until browned and cooked through.
  7. Remove the steak from the skillet and set aside. In the same skillet, add the remaining oil and the sliced bell peppers and onions.
  8. Sauté the vegetables for about 5-7 minutes until they are tender and slightly caramelized.
  9. Return the cooked steak to the skillet, mixing it with the sautéed vegetables. Cook for an additional minute to combine flavors.
  10. Warm the whole wheat tortillas in a separate pan or microwave.
  11. Serve the steak and vegetable mixture in the tortillas, garnished with fresh cilantro.

Nutrition

  • Calories: 450
  • Protein: 30 g
  • Carbs: 40 g
  • Fiber: 7 g
  • Sugar: 3 g
  • Sodium: 600 mg
  • Cholesterol: 70 mg
  • Total Fat: 20 g
  • Saturated Fat: 4 g
  • Unsaturated Fat: 14 g
